Lift is a range of soft drinks produced by The Coca-Cola Company that has been available in Australia, New Zealand, Latin America, Germany and Eastern Europe since the 1970s, which is carbonated and flavored with fruit juice. Coca-Cola's Australian website states that Lift Lemon (the only variety readily available in Australia) is "an Australian phenomenon, designed for the Australian market"http://www.coke.com.au/about_brands.asp. Coca-Cola later expanded Lift into the United States in early 2000, where it is sold on a regional basis.

(of ammunition) the use of MHE to pick up ammunition and put it down, with each pickup and put-down constituting one lift. When containerized ammunition is received at the CSA or TSA, it is off-loaded with a rough-terrain container crane. The ammunition is unloaded with a variable-reach forklift and placed in a storage location. When issued, the ammunition is picked up by a rough-terrain forklift and placed on a vehicle. Each of these movements constitutes a lift, for a total of three lifts to receive, rewarehouse, and issue the ammunition
